Federal Correctional Institution, Sheridan

Federal Correctional Institution Sheridan is a federal prison operated by the Federal Bureau of Prisons in Sheridan, Oregon, United States. This medium security facility, along with its satellite prison camp and detention center, houses approximately 2000 male inmates.
